Looking for 2 or 3 of the BLUE INSERTS (or complete knob) for the Excalibur II original knobs if you have any to spare. Thanks...
 
Buy after market knobs they are way better and last. Fleabay !!
 
Contact Kellyco- They sell a Better knob. They cost about $5.00 each plus shipping. I have only used 3 so far and have 2 spare's when the others dry rot.
 
Anderson knobs are $19.99 for a set of 5, brass fittings and SS screws, stock knobs are $5.50 each with plastic fittings and the yellow caps, far better to get the Anderson knobs and not have to replace them again....
